Address

DBmEUp9uDhPrTJbCgjHYwuRoSLPRUiZ3hW

0 DOGE

Confirmed
Total Received149048.4 DOGE
Total Sent149048.4 DOGE
Final Balance0 DOGE
No. Transactions12

Transactions

DBmEUp9uDhPrTJbCgjHYwuRoSLPRUiZ3hW63.89 DOGE